New Year bathers brave 9°C North Sea in Ostend

21:18 06/01/2019

Almost 5,000 people braved the 9°C water and took a New Year's dip in the North Sea at Ostend on Saturday afternoon.

Extra safety measures were implemented this year because of strong winds and waves. Participants were told not to go any deeper than waist level, and they were limited to 20 minutes instead of the usual half hour.

The sea was relatively warm compared with previous years - it has been as low as 4°C in the past.

Similar New Year's dips took place this weekend in Bredene and Wenduine on the Belgian coast.
